Abstract: | From Bihar Background: This is an appraisal of the work done by the voluntary agencies in the first year (1978-79) of implementation of NAEP in Bihar. During that period, the voluntary effort in NAEP was concentrated in 14 out of 31 districts in the State, evenly distributed from the point of view of human ecology. By February 1979, in these 14 districts, 22 voluntary agencies were sanctioned adult education projects. The AN Sinha Institute of Social Studies, Patna, undertook the First appraisal of these voluntary agencies with a view to highlighting the strong and week elements in the functioning of the programme and overall effect in bringing about change in the society. |
